Case-based training is used by Harvard Business School and many other organizations for its effectiveness in business situation instruction. Utilities face an operator shortage and need training to prepare and retain operators. As power engineers and technicians retire at a rapid pace, more than 80 percent of energy employers report having trouble hiring qualified workers. Lack of candidate training is a major reason why personnel can be challenging to find.


Results

We tested GOAT by having young, inexperienced grid operators learn from three GOAT training scenarios. On a scale from 0 to 10, trainees scored GOAT averaged a 9. Multiple trainees assigned GOAT a score of 10; the lowest score was 7.5.
